Today’s headlines:

  • Some Champaign residents are calling on two of their city council members to resign after tensions at last week’s council meeting.

  • Another round of wintry weather is moving through Central Illinois. But, meteorologist Andrew Pritchard is expecting less snow than the last 2 systems.

  • The University of Illinois is threatening suspensions after graduate student workers allegedly kicked an administrative employee who was trying to get through their protest.

In today’s deep dive, we’ll learn more about some parents who are seeking out donated breastmilk from vaccinated mothers to help protect their young children from COVID-19.
